Research on Annealing Process of W-Ni-Fe Heavy Alloys in Rotary Swaged Forging Conditions
W-Ni-Fe heavy alloys with Ni/Fe ratio 7/3 prepared by powder metallurgy,followed by hotrotary swaging forging and annealing treatment were fabricated successively.The results show that the strength of forged W-Ni-Fe alloy increases and the elongation decreases after annealing treatment at a certain temperature.The strength of the alloy can be improved within a certain range of annealing temperature and heating time,and the addition of the heating temperature and time reduce the strength.The annealing process for the greatest strength enhancement are different for the W-Ni-Fe alloys with different tungsten contents.The SEM microstructure photograph of the samples show that the tungsten particles before annealing generate an elongated texture due to rotary swaging forging deformation,but the texture of the tungsten particles does not change significantly after annealing.These phenomena suggest that strain aging occurs in the rotary swaging forging alloy samples after post-swaged annealing,resulting in strength enhancement.The best forging process parameters of W-Ni-Fe alloy with different tungsten content is defined.
